Expression Of PI3K And AKT In Periapical Periodontitis In Mice And Five Cases Of Typical Dental Pulp Disease

Objective: To study the expression of PI3 K and AKT in chronic periapical periodontitis in mice by establishing a chronic periapical periodontitis model in mice,and to provide reference for further research on the role of PI3 K and AKT in chronic periapical periodontitis and the treatment of periapical disease..Methods: Twenty-five 6-week-old healthy wild-type C57 BL / 6L female mice were randomly divided into 4 experimental groups and 1 control group,with 5 in each group.The experimental group established a mouse periapical periodontitis animal model by opening the rat's bilateral mandibular first molars and exposing the medullary cavity directly to the mouth.At 1,2,3,and 4 weeks after operation,the mandibles were removed from both sides after the animals were sacrificed.The control group was mandible of healthy mice.Tissues were fixed,decalcified,embedded,and frozen sections were made.The HE staining method was used to observe the inflammation of the tissues around the apex of the mice.The TRAP staining method was used to observe the expression of osteoclasts in the inflammatory region of the tissues around the apex.Situation;The expression and distribution of PI3 K and AKT were observed by immunohistochemical staining method,and the correlation between the expression of PI3 K,AKT and osteoclast was analyzed.Results:1.HE staining results showed that there was no change in the periodontal ligament width of the periapical tissue around the healthy control group,and only few inflammatory cells were seen.One week after the operation,the periodontal ligament of the periapical tissue widened slightly.Small-scale neutrophil infiltration;2 weeks after the operation,the periodontal ligament width increased significantly,and a large number of neutrophils,macrophages,and lymphocytes infiltrated around the apical tissue,and obvious alveolar bone appeared.Absorption;The range of inflammation continued to expand at 3 and 4 weeks after pulpectomy,mainly due to lymphocyte infiltration,the alveolar bone absorption range became more pronounced,the periodontal ligament width continued to widen,and the apical periodontitis animal model was successfully established.2.TRAP staining results showed that only a few multinucleated osteoclasts were seen in the periapical tissues of the healthy control group;1 week after the operation,a small amount of osteoclasts were seen in the periapical tissues;2 weeks after the operation,the number of osteoclasts Increased;the number of osteoclasts was greater at 3 weeks after myelectomy;the number of osteoclasts decreased at 4 weeks after myelotomy.Comparing the number of osteoclasts,there was no statistical difference between 2 and 3 weeks,and no statistical difference between 1 and 4 weeks(P>0.05).There were statistical differences between the remaining groups(P<0.05).3.Immunohistochemical staining results showed that the positive cells of PI3 K and AKT were dark brown,and the expression of PI3 K and AKT showed a certain time regularity.Only a small number of PI3 K and AKT positive cells were seen in the periapical tissues of the healthy control group;positive cells increased after 1 week after myelotomy;peaked at 2 weeks after myelotomy;the number of positive cells decreased at 3 weeks;4 weeks When the number of positive cells is less.The number of positive cells in the experimental group was larger than that in the healthy control group,mainly located in neutrophils and expressed in the cytoplasm.The statistical results of PI3 K and AKT were not statistically significant between 1 week and 4 weeks(P>0.05),and the other groups were statistically significant(P<0.05).There is a moderate correlation between PI3 K OD value and AKT OD value(r=0.615,P<0.001).There is a high correlation between PI3 K OD value and osteoclast OD value(r=0.883,P<0.001).There is a high correlation between AKT OD value and osteoclast OD value(r=0.827,P<0.001).Conclusion:1.The expression of PI3 K and AKT was increased in chronic apical periodontitis.2.PI3 K and AKT participate in the disease process of chronic periapical periodontitis and have a certain relationship with bone destruction of periapical periodontitis.
